    Although both HDMI and optical cables can support 5.1 surround sound, HDMI is a newer standard (especially its 2.0 and 2.1 revisions). That gives it support for newer audio technologies like Dolby Atmos, TrueHD, DTS HD, and Dolby Digital Plus, which can make a real difference to how good your favorite movies and TV shows sound (if they support them).
